AHDB is exploring the development and delivery of a digital decision-support tool to help farmers manage the risk of Barley Yellow Dwarf Virus (BYDV) in wheat and barley crops. This tool will enable farmers to make evidence-based decisions on the need to spray or apply preventative measures based on modelled risk. The Agriculture and Horticulture Development Board (AHDB) is conducting this Pre-Market Engagement (PME) exercise to gather insights from the supplier market. The aim is to inform and refine the specification, support the development of a suitable commercial model, and help determine the most appropriate route to market.
